EDDY BAIR
EDDY BAIR
| 27 October 2023 (USA)
EDDY BAIR Trailers

Two parents buy an AI infused teddy bear for their daughter. At first the bear seems like the perfect addition to their household, but that all changes when it reveals its true intentions...

Reviews